Verimatrix Chosen to Provide Revenue Security for Nepal's Only DTH Service
Jun 20, 2012 – Verimatrix has announced that Dish Media Network has deployed the Verimatrix Video Content Authority (VCAS™) 3 system on its DVB-S2 network. Kathmandu-based Dish Media Network is Nepal's only satellite-based direct-to-home (DTH) service provider.

Irdeto Cloaked CA ships 500,000 units in first six months
Jun 13, 2012 – Irdeto (JSE: NPN) has announced that more than 500,000 set-top boxes embedded with Irdeto Cloaked CA were shipped globally in the first six months following its launch at IBC 2011. This figure is expected to increase significantly over the next year.

Latens Titanium Secures Belgian Cable TV Provider Telenet
Jun 12, 2012 – Latens (LSE: PIC) has announced that Telenet (NASDAQ: LBTYA, LBTYB, LBTYK) has chosen Latens Titanium software CAS. Telenet is rolling out the software across its customer base and has deployed over 400,000 STBs featuring Latens Titanium to date.

Fujitsu Introduces CONAX Certified Set-Top Box Chipsets
Jun 12, 2012 – Fujitsu has announced that its HDTV processor, MB86H611, has been certified by CONAX. The MB86H61 is part of a single-chip decoder family that supports H.264/AVC, MPEG-2, AVS and VC-1 video decoding at resolutions up to 1080p 50/60Hz.
